Rotational molding is a low pressure, high temperature manufacturing method for producing hollow one-piece plastic parts. Rotational molding enabled polymer product manufacturers to create light-weight, seamless, stress-free parts of virtually any size and in the most complex shapes. Today, it is considered as a very competitive alternative to blow molding, thermoforming and injection molding in the manufacturing of hollow plastic parts.

Rotational Molding Process:

  • Pre-measured plastic resin (Polyethylene) is loaded into the mold.
  • The molds are placed into an oven, and slowly rotated on two axes. The heat penetrates the molds, melting resin adheres to the mold’s inner surface until it’s fused and evenly coats the entire surface
  • During this phase, the mold continues to be rotated to maintain even walls as air, water spray, or a combination of the two gradually cools the mold
  • The mold is opened, the finished part removed, and the mold is ready for its next cycle

Rotational Molding Advantages:

  • Economic tooling costs
  • Design flexibility
  • One piece seamless construction
  • Tough, long lasting
  • Uniform wall thickness
  • Corrosion-proof
  • Variety of colors and finish
  • Light weight
